CANCUN, A VEGAN MEXICAN CARIBBEAN PARADISE

Cancun is located in the Mexican Caribbean. It’s a central city with beautiful beaches and a tropical climate almost all year round. This tourist destination has understandably become one of the most famous attractions in the world because of its beaches and easy flight routes to both the USA and Europe. Being so touristy gives it lots of pros and cons, with the main pro for us vegans being this: there are plenty of vegan restaurants. This combined with the breath-taking beaches makes it an absolute vegan paradise. In this blog post, we’re going to look at some vegan food options that you can find all over Cancun (aka accidentally vegan foods). We’ll also look at some of the best vegan restaurants in Cancun and to finish it off we’re going to look at the best beaches in Cancun. Water Sports to try on Holiday

Going on holiday is all about trying new things. If you’re a fan of sports and are looking for a new adventure, water sports could be the thing for you. Lots of countries have opportunities to try water sports, especially those with good weather, and you won’t need any experience to get started. The hardest part is deciding what water sports you want to try the most. Remember, when taking part in these kinds of activities it’s important to let your travel insurance provider know.
